The Emergence of AI as a Traffic Source

The integration of AI-powered tools like ChatGPT and Perplexity is changing the dynamics of website traffic. Traditional search engines, while still dominant, face increasing competition from these innovative platforms. A comprehensive study conducted by Previsible reveals:

  • ChatGPT and Perplexity account for 37% of all LLM-driven referral traffic.
  • Other contenders, such as CoPilot and Gemini, contribute an additional 12-14%.

David Bell, co-founder of Previsible, remarks:

“Google’s long-standing dominance is being challenged by tools like ChatGPT, Claude, CoPilot, and others, which offer quicker, more tailored ways to meet user intent.”


Why Finance Sector Dominates AI-Driven Traffic

A standout finding of the study is the finance sector’s commanding share of LLM referrals. Accounting for a remarkable 84% of traffic from AI tools, finance websites have effectively leveraged integrations with platforms like Perplexity. These partnerships deliver highly specialized and actionable content to users, reflecting the increasing importance of sector-specific collaborations.


Informational Content: Blogs as the Key Driver

When analyzing the types of content benefiting most from LLM referrals, blogs emerge as clear winners. The breakdown of AI-driven referrals underscores this trend:

  • Blogs: 77.35% of all referrals.
  • Homepage visits: 9.04%.
  • News articles: 8.23%.
  • Guides: 2.35%.

Conversely, product pages perform poorly in LLM search results. For e-commerce businesses, this presents both a challenge and an opportunity. Bell explains:

“Informational content is indispensable in the AI-driven era. Businesses must also optimize user journeys and conversions, as product pages are often overlooked by these tools.”


Exponential Growth of AI-Driven Traffic

Although still a small fraction of overall web traffic, LLM-driven referrals are growing at an astonishing pace. Over the last 90 days, the study highlights:

  • 900% growth in ChatGPT referrals within the events industry.
  • 400%+ growth in ChatGPT traffic for e-commerce and finance sectors.
  • Consistent growth across all LLMs, with the exception of CoPilot.

If this upward trajectory persists, AI-driven traffic could constitute 20% of total website visits by the end of the year. Such rapid growth signals a major shift in how businesses must approach digital strategies.


Tools for Monitoring and Optimizing AI Traffic

To help businesses navigate this emerging trend, Previsible has introduced a free Looker Studio dashboard tailored to LLM traffic analysis. Key features include:

  1. Traffic Breakdown: Detailed insights into organic vs. LLM-specific sessions.
  2. Trend Analysis: Graphical representation of referral growth over time.
  3. Landing Page Metrics: Identification of top-performing pages for AI-driven traffic.
  4. User Engagement Comparisons: Evaluation of session durations and interactions from LLM visitors versus site averages.

Using these insights, businesses can:

  • Assess the impact of LLM referrals on overall traffic.
  • Identify which platforms drive the most significant traffic.
  • Refine content strategies based on performance data.
  • Optimize high-performing pages to maximize engagement and conversions.

Actionable Strategies for Businesses

1. Prioritize High-Quality Informational Content

The dominance of blogs in LLM referrals underscores the importance of well-crafted informational content. Businesses should focus on creating value-driven blog posts, guides, and articles to capture and retain AI-driven traffic. This is especially critical in sectors like finance, where specialized content thrives.

2. Address E-Commerce Challenges

For e-commerce sites, the absence of product pages in AI search results requires a strategic pivot. Companies should:

  • Enhance conversion rate optimization (CRO) to ensure that visitors complete desired actions.
  • Streamline user experiences to foster repeat engagement.
  • Shift focus towards supporting content, such as buying guides or product comparisons.

3. Prepare for Sustained Growth

With LLM traffic set to grow exponentially, businesses need a proactive approach. This includes:

  • Regularly updating and refreshing content to remain relevant.
  • Investing in analytics tools to track AI-driven traffic trends.
  • Monitoring engagement metrics to refine strategies for improving retention and conversions.
